两种条形码看起来几乎一样,但并不相同
如果您曾经仔细对比过不同商品包装上的条形码,可能会发现大多数看起来几乎一模一样——都是一组粗细不同的竖线,下方有一串数字。但仔细看数字的位数,您会发现差别:有些是 12 位,有些是 13 位。这正是 UPC-A 和 EAN-13 的核心区别。
UPC-A:北美标准
UPC-A(通用产品码 A 型)是一个 12 位的条形码,由 GS1 US 在美国和加拿大推广使用。20 世纪 70 年代在超市中诞生,此后成为北美零售业的事实标准。
12 位数字的结构:
- 第 1 位:产品类型(标准消费商品为 0)
- 第 2–6 位:GS1 分配的企业前缀
- 第 7–11 位:企业自行分配的产品编号
- 第 12 位:校验位(由前 11 位计算得出)
EAN-13:国际标准
EAN-13(欧洲商品编码)是一个 13 位的条形码,被全球大多数国家和地区的零售业采用,包括中国、欧洲、日本、拉丁美洲和澳大利亚。中国使用的 EAN-13 前缀为 690–699。
13 位数字的结构:
- 第 1–3 位:GS1 国家/地区前缀(中国大陆为 690–699)
- 第 4–7 位:企业代码(由中国物品编码中心 ANCC 分配)
- 第 8–12 位:产品编号
- 第 13 位:校验位
两者的关键区别
| | UPC-A | EAN-13 | |---|---|---| | 位数 | 12 | 13 | | 主要使用地区 | 美国、加拿大 | 全球(含中国) | | 管理机构 | GS1 US | GS1(各国分支) | | 中国适用? | 否 | 是 |
重要关系:以 0 开头的 EAN-13 在去掉首位 0 后等同于一个有效的 UPC-A。这意味着大多数现代零售扫描仪都可以同时读取两种格式——但这并不代表两种条形码可以互换使用于所有场景。
您的产品应该选择哪种?
仅在中国大陆市场销售 → 使用 EAN-13,向中国物品编码中心(ANCC)申请企业前缀。
在中国市场同时也出口至北美 → 使用 EAN-13,多数北美扫描仪现已支持读取 EAN-13。
专门面向美国/加拿大市场 → 使用 UPC-A,向 GS1 US 申请。
在亚马逊、京东等电商平台销售 → 两者均可,但具体要求请查看平台最新政策,部分平台要求编码必须通过 GS1 正式注册。
如何获取有效编码
两种格式的条形码编号均须通过 GS1(全球条形码标准管理机构)正式申请,不能自行编造。
- 中国大陆:联系中国物品编码中心(ANCC)申请企业前缀
- 美国/加拿大:通过 GS1 US 申请
获得企业前缀后,您可以在前缀下自行分配产品编号,并使用本站的 EAN-13 生成器 或 UPC-A 生成器 生成对应的条形码图像。
关于校验位
两种格式最后一位都是校验位,由前面所有数字通过模 10 算法计算得出,用于检测扫描错误。本站的生成工具在您输入前 12 位(EAN-13)或前 11 位(UPC-A)后,会自动计算并填入正确的校验位。
如果您需要单独验证一个条形码编号是否正确,可使用 条形码校验位验证器。
打印质量要求
无论选择哪种格式,用于实体零售的条形码打印都有标准尺寸要求:名义尺寸约为宽 37.3 毫米,高 25.9 毫米,允许在名义尺寸的 80%–200% 范围内打印。超市等零售环境的激光扫描仪对印刷质量的要求比手机扫码应用严格得多,建议下载 SVG 格式用于专业印刷,并在正式贴标前用真实的条码扫描仪验证效果。